Output 93a609c6351f0863b30c25f869d37a793841bf6e642f9d8100cd42fced63c1e3:172

value
45126
script pubkey
OP_0 OP_PUSHBYTES_20 c425b657913ca75ddcff5b67e3340ff4010a8b02
address
bc1qcsjmv4u38jn4mh8ltdn7xdq07sqs4zczshaexf
transaction
93a609c6351f0863b30c25f869d37a793841bf6e642f9d8100cd42fced63c1e3
spent
true